Outline of Final Research Achievements

As As for the effect of firing temperature on mechanical properties of zirconia, it was large in dental Y-TZP. Therefore, it was suggested that low temperature degradation by autoclave was easy to occur if the sintering temperature was high. It was also suggested that even if the holding time of sintering temperature was short, a certain strength could be obtained.

As for the effect of heating rate on translucency of zirconia, no statistically significant difference was observed even if the heating time from standard firing schedule to sintering temperature was extremely shortened. Therefore, It was suggested that the heating rate to sintering temperature could not affect translucency for both translucent TZP and PSZ.
